South Africa: Call For Comments On The Railway Safety Bill Now Open
On 19 February 2024, the Select Committee on Transport, Public Service and Administration, Public Works and Infrastructure, opened the call for comments on the Railway Safety Bill [B7B-2021].
The Bill seeks to:
- provide for the regulation of railway safety in the Republic;
- provide for the continued existence of the Railway Safety Regulator;
- provide for the board and governance structures of the Railway Safety Regulator;
- provide for railway safety permit;
- provide for railway safety critical grades and safety management system;
- provide for a national railway safety information and monitoring system
- provide for a legal framework to enforce compliance with the Act and to deal with railway occurrences;
- provide for an appeal mechanism;
- provide for transitional arrangements and the repeal of the National Railway Safety Regulator Act, 2002; and to provide for matters connected therewith.
